The Hindi verb आस्वादन करना (Aasvadan karna) is a sophisticated and evocative term that translates most accurately to 'to savor,' 'to relish,' or 'to enjoy the flavor of' something. While the basic word for eating is 'khana' and for tasting is 'chakhna,' aasvadan karna elevates the act of consumption into an experience of mindfulness and appreciation. It is not merely about the physiological act of swallowing food; it is about the sensory journey of identifying notes, textures, and aromas. In a cultural context, Hindi speakers use this term when they want to emphasize that the food or drink is of high quality or that the person consuming it is doing so with great attention and pleasure. Imagine a connoisseur at a wine tasting or a guest at a royal banquet; they aren't just eating, they are performing aasvadan.
- Etymological Root
- The word is derived from the Sanskrit root 'Svad' (स्वाद), which means taste or flavor. The prefix 'Aa' (आ) adds a sense of completeness or intensity, turning 'taste' into 'deep appreciation of taste.'
- Register and Tone
- This verb belongs to a formal or literary register. You would find it in food critiques, classical literature, or high-end culinary shows. Using it in a street-food setting might sound slightly humorous or overly dramatic, but it is perfect for describing a gourmet meal.
- The Sensory Element
- It implies a slow process. You cannot 'aasvadan karna' in a rush. It requires the diner to pause, let the flavors sit on the tongue, and acknowledge the chef's effort.

In modern usage, the word has also expanded beyond just food. One can 'aasvadan' music, poetry, or even a beautiful view. This metaphorical use suggests that the person is 'tasting' the beauty of the art with their soul. It is deeply connected to the Indian aesthetic theory of 'Rasa' (juice/essence/flavor), where the goal of any art is to allow the audience to experience a specific emotional flavor. Therefore, when you use this word, you are tapping into a deep philosophical tradition of appreciation. It is a word that demands respect for the object being appreciated.

Furthermore, the word is often used in the context of 'Satvik' eating—eating that is pure and mindful. In yoga and Ayurveda, the way you eat is as important as what you eat. Aasvadan karna is the linguistic embodiment of this principle. It encourages the eater to be present in the moment. If you are watching TV while eating, you are not truly doing aasvadan. You are simply consuming. To truly use this word correctly, the context must involve a level of focus and delight.
Using आस्वादन करना requires understanding its grammatical structure. It is a 'Karna' (to do) verb, meaning it is a multi-word verb formed by a noun and an auxiliary verb. In Hindi, it usually takes the 'ka' (का) postposition for the object being savored. For example, 'Aam ka aasvadan karna' (To savor the mango). The gender and number of the verb are determined by the subject in intransitive contexts or the object in perfective transitive contexts, following standard Hindi grammar rules.
“वह अपनी माँ के हाथ के बने खाने का आस्वादन कर रहा है।” (He is savoring the food made by his mother's hands.)
- Tense Variations
- Past: उसने चाय का आस्वादन किया (He savored the tea). Present: वह फल का आस्वादन करता है (He savors the fruit). Future: हम इस दावत का आस्वादन करेंगे (We will savor this feast).
- Transitivity
- Since it is a transitive verb, in the past tense (Perfective aspect), the subject takes the 'ne' (ने) particle. Example: 'लेखक ने नई कृति का आस्वादन किया' (The writer relished the new creation).
In formal writing, you will often see this word used in descriptions of festivals or cultural events. For instance, 'लोग पारंपरिक मिठाइयों का आस्वादन कर रहे हैं' (People are savoring traditional sweets). Here, the word adds a layer of cultural richness that 'khana' simply lacks. It suggests a communal joy and a shared appreciation of heritage through taste.
“क्या आपने कभी इस पुरानी शराब का आस्वादन किया है?” (Have you ever savored this vintage wine?)
One interesting way to use this word is in the negative, to describe someone who is eating mindlessly. 'वह बिना आस्वादन किए खाना निगल गया' (He swallowed the food without savoring it). This highlights the lack of appreciation and contrasts sharply with the intended meaning of the verb. It is also used in the imperative form in food advertisements: 'आइए, और हमारे विशेष व्यंजनों का आस्वादन कीजिए' (Come and savor our special dishes).
You are likely to encounter आस्वादन करना in specific high-culture settings. It is a staple of Hindi literature (Sahitya), where authors use it to describe the refined habits of their characters. If you are reading a novel by Premchand or a modern literary essay about Indian cuisine, this word will appear frequently. It is also very common in the 'Lifestyle' sections of Hindi newspapers like 'Dainik Jagran' or 'Navbharat Times,' especially when they review luxury hotels or traditional food festivals.
“दूरदर्शन के पाक-कला कार्यक्रम में शेफ ने दर्शकों को मसालों का आस्वादन करना सिखाया।” (In the Doordarshan culinary show, the chef taught the audience how to savor the spices.)
- Television and Media
- On cooking shows, judges often use this term to describe their tasting process. Instead of saying 'I'm tasting this,' they say 'Main iska aasvadan kar raha hoon' to sound more professional and authoritative.
- Poetry Recitals (Kavi Sammelan)
- In these gatherings, the host might ask the audience to 'aasvadan' the 'shabd-ras' (the juice/flavor of words) of a particular poem.
In daily life, you might hear it from an elderly person who values tradition. They might say it to a grandchild to encourage them to eat slowly and appreciate the 'barkat' (blessing) in the food. It is also used in religious contexts, specifically regarding 'Prasad' (blessed food). Devotees don't just 'eat' prasad; they 'aasvadan' it because it is considered a divine gift.
“मंदिर में भक्तों ने चरणामृत का आस्वादन किया।” (In the temple, devotees savored the holy water.)
Finally, in the world of advertising—especially for premium brands of tea, coffee, or chocolate—this word is used to create an aura of luxury. The ads will often feature close-up shots of someone closing their eyes while taking a sip, accompanied by a voiceover using the word aasvadan. It signals to the consumer that this product is not for a quick fix, but for a moment of indulgence.
One of the most frequent mistakes learners make is using आस्वादन करना for mundane or unpleasant things. You would never 'aasvadan' medicine or a quick snack you ate while running for the bus. It requires an element of pleasure and deliberation. Using it for bitter medicine would sound sarcastic or simply incorrect. Another common error is forgetting the 'ka' (का) postposition. Because English says 'savor the food' (direct object), learners often say 'Khana aasvadan karna,' which is grammatically incomplete in Hindi.

- Confusing with 'Swad Lena'
- While 'Swad lena' also means to taste/enjoy, it is much more informal. Using 'aasvadan karna' in a casual conversation with friends might make you sound like a textbook or a poet from the 19th century. Use 'swad lena' for friends and 'aasvadan' for formal settings.
- Over-extending the Metaphor
- While you can 'aasvadan' music or art, you cannot 'aasvadan' a physical activity like running or sleeping. It must be something that can be 'tasted' or 'relished' through the senses or the mind's eye.
Learners also struggle with the gender of the verb in the past tense. Since 'aasvadan' is a masculine noun, the verb 'karna' will always take the masculine form 'kiya' if the object is masculine or if the sentence is structured in a certain way. However, if you are using it as a complex verb, the focus remains on the action. For example, 'Maine mithai ka aasvadan kiya' is correct even though 'mithai' is feminine, because the 'ka' links to 'aasvadan' (masculine).

Hindi has a rich palette of words for the act of tasting and enjoying. Understanding the nuances between them will help you choose the right word for the right occasion. आस्वादन करना is at the top of the formality scale. Below it are several other options that might be more appropriate depending on the context.
- चखना (Chakhna)
- This simply means 'to taste'. It is neutral and used when you want to check the flavor of something (e.g., checking if there's enough salt). It lacks the 'enjoyment' component of 'aasvadan'.
- स्वाद लेना (Swad Lena)
- The most common way to say 'to enjoy the taste'. It is used in everyday conversation. 'Is aam ka swad lo' (Taste/enjoy this mango).
- लुत्फ़ उठाना (Lutf Uthana)
- An Urdu-origin phrase that means 'to enjoy' or 'to take pleasure in'. It is very common in poetry and Bollywood songs. It can be used for food, weather, or an experience.
- रस लेना (Ras Lena)
- Literally 'to take the juice'. It is often used figuratively to mean 'to take interest in' or 'to relish a story or gossip'.
When comparing 'Aasvadan karna' and 'Chakhna', the difference is one of intent. You 'chakhna' to judge; you 'aasvadan' to appreciate. When comparing it to 'Lutf uthana', 'aasvadan' is more specific to the senses (taste/smell/hearing), while 'lutf' is a general state of enjoyment. In Sanskrit aesthetics, 'Aasvadan' is the process by which a reader or viewer 'tastes' the emotion (Rasa) of a work of art. It suggests that emotions are like flavors that can be consumed by the soul.

Derived from the Sanskrit word 'आस्वादन' (Āsvādana). It is a combination of the prefix 'ā-' (towards/fully) and the root 'svād' (to taste).
معنای اصلی: The original Sanskrit meaning refers to the act of eating, tasting, or enjoying the flavor of something specifically in an aesthetic or ritualistic sense.
Indo-Aryan (Sanskrit -> Prakrit -> Hindi).بافت فرهنگی
This is a very positive and polite word. There are no major cultural taboos associated with it, though using it for very cheap or 'junk' food might be seen as sarcastic.
In English-speaking cultures, this is equivalent to 'savoring' or 'relishing'. It is often associated with wine culture or 'slow food' movements.
